Somehow, Noah Kahan's stacked BST Hyde Park 2025 line-up just became even more impressive, with Gigi Perez, Finneas and a slew of other top-tier acts added to the roster.
In addition to pop phenom Gracie Abrams, who serves as direct support for Kahan, those lucky enough to get tickets to the sold-out show can witness sets from Paris Paloma, Hazlett, Jo Hill, Sebastian Schub, Sydney Rose, Kevin Atwater and Lily Fitts.
Attendees will be excited to hear Gigi Perez's viral anthem, ‘Sailor Song’, when she takes the stage in London, with her previous tour-stop in the British capital packed to the brim.
Finneas is another stellar introduction to the line-up, with the revered singer-songwriter rising to prominence as the producer behind an array of Billie Eilish's spellbinding chart-toppers, before branching out and kickstarting an illustrious solo career.
Noah Kahan's BST Hyde Park 2025 date takes place on July 4th, with the folk-leaning crooner having cemented himself as one of the leading lights in the modern music scene last year. In 2024, two years after its release, Kahan's Vermont-inspired battle-cry, ‘Stick Season’, was crowned Spotify's most-streamed song in the UK.
Rest assured the 60,000-strong crowd at BST Hyde Park will be bellowing that addictive anthem at the tops of their lungs this July, along with other electrifying fan-favourites such as ‘Northern Attitude’, ‘All My Love’, ‘She Calls Me Back’ and ‘Dial Drunk’.
Elsewhere during BST Hyde Park's signature series of summer concerts this year, Sabrina Carpenter, Olivia Rodrigo, Zach Bryan, Neil Young & The Chrome Hearts, Jeff Lynne's ELO and Stevie Wonder will grace the now-iconic Great Oak Stage, in what's already shaping up to be yet another incredible set of shows in London.
